Instantly vs Lemlist vs Reply.io
My Verdict Upfront
If you want the fastest way to send cold email at scale, start with Instantly. If you care most about personalization (images, video) and a creator style workflow, choose Lemlist. If you need a real sales engagement platform with multichannel steps and reporting, go with Reply.io.

How to Choose (Decision Tree)
Choose Instantly if:
- You only need email and want to launch fast.
- You manage many mailboxes and care about warm-up and rotation.
- You want a simple UI and predictable workflows.
Choose Lemlist if:
- Your differentiation is personalization and you want to stand out.
- You like building creative campaigns with assets.
- You want warm-up built in and some LinkedIn automation.
Choose Reply.io if:
- You want multichannel sequences (email + LinkedIn + calling).
- You need sales ops friendly reporting and experiments.
- You are coordinating work across SDRs or a small team.
Common Mistakes (And What To Do Instead)
Mistake: Choosing a platform based only on price
The real cost is not the subscription. It is wasted cycles from a tool that does not match your workflow. Start by deciding your channel strategy: email-only or multichannel.
Mistake: Scaling mailboxes before messaging works
If you do not have a repeatable offer and a tested ICP, more mailboxes just amplify noise. Aim for consistent positive replies first, then scale volume.
Mistake: Treating deliverability as a one-time setup
Warm-up, domain reputation, and list hygiene are ongoing. Build a weekly routine and watch reply rates and spam signals.
FAQ
Which tool is best for founders?
If you want to keep it simple, Instantly is usually the fastest path to sending. If you need LinkedIn steps and better reporting, Reply.io is a better long-term system.
Do I need multichannel?
Not always. Email can work great if your ICP is clear and your offer is tight. Multichannel helps when email gets crowded or when you need higher reply rates with fewer leads.
Can I start with one tool and switch later?
Yes. Many teams start with Instantly for speed, then move to Reply.io when they need more process and multichannel. Switching is easier if you keep your lead sources and CRM clean.
